I&I/TIPP Poll Stunner: Just 22% Of Americans Want Joe Biden To Run For President Again
The poll asked: Who do you want to see run for president on the Democratic ticket in 2024?
- Just over one out of five want Joe Biden back at the top of the Democrats’ ticket in three years.
- A number of recent I&I/TIPP Polls (here and here) have documented Biden’s sharp decline in favorability with the public due to a number of issues, ranging from his leadership of the military, the botched Afghanistan withdrawal, the recent inflation surge and supply-chain crisis, the border crisis, and a number of other vexing White House issues
- Even so, no favorite has emerged among the large field of potential challengers to run against Biden in the 2024 primaries.
- While 12% mentioned Vice President Kamala Harris, whose abrasive style, lack of preparation, and revolving-door personnel changes have drawn criticism even from formerly friendly Democrats and the left-leaning media.
